For facilities with insufficient
contracted electrical capacity
Increase in Available Grid Capacity
Peak load coverage without upgrading grid connection capacity
Why Does Your Facility Need an Energy Storage System?
For electricity consumers operating under time-of-use tariff categories
Optimization of Electricity
and Capacity Charges
Reduction of capacity charges through load management during system peak hours
For facilities with continuous industrial processes that are critical to power interruptions
Backup Power Supply
Alternative to bulky conventional UPS systems based on lead-acid batteries
<100 ms
ultra-fast response time
up to 75%
reduction in fuel consumption
We provide expert guidance, technical consulting,
and independent energy audits
Consulting and Engineering
For large energy consumers with on-site generation or highly variable loads
Frequency and Voltage Regulation
Stabilization of power parameters and improvement of power quality
For remote sites and facilities
with on-site generation
Off-Grid Power Supply and Renewable Energy Integration
Energy storage from generators and renewable sources to reduce fuel consumption

01.
Initial Data Collection
Site survey, energy measurements, review of technical documentation, and clarification of BESS deployment objectives and expected project outcomes.
04.
Integration
Installation, commissioning, documentation adaptation, integrated system testing, and project commissioning into operation.
02.
Engineering Design
Modeling, technical calculations, feasibility study, development of key technical solutions, and preparation of detailed design documentation.
03.
Equipment Supply
Equipment manufacturing, factory acceptance testing (FAT), logistics, customs clearance, and delivery to site.
05.
Operation & Maintenance
Maintenance of ventilation and HVAC systems, inspection of electrical connections, battery and power electronics diagnostics, and routine maintenance support.
Project Implementation Stages
